Abstract
Stable phosphine complexes of chromium(III) with the multidentate ligands (o-Ph2P·C6H4)3P(=QP) and (o-Ph2P·C6H4)2PPh(=TP) of the type [CrX3(ligand)] are described. It is shown that in complexes [CrX3(QP)] only three of the four phosphorus atoms are bonded to the chromium atom.Keywords
